In this paper, a hybrid difference scheme for singularly perturbed second-order ordinary differentialequations with a discontinuous convection coefficient is presented. A parameter-uniform error bound for the numerical derivative is established using hybrid difference scheme on a Shishkin mesh. Numerical results are provided to illustrate the theoretical results.
